Floor Manager

Marco Polo Ortigas Manila

Responsibility

The Floor Manager is responsible for overseeing daily housekeeping operations, maintaining quality and cleanliness standards, conducting regular inspections, providing guidance and coaching to supervisors and attendants, and ensuring compliance with company policies, health and safety regulations, and guest service expectations.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Supervises and coordinates daily housekeeping operations to ensure cleanliness, service quality, and compliance with hotel standards across all assigned areas.
  • Leads, trains, and develops housekeeping associates, ensuring high performance, professionalism, and adherence to grooming, safety, and operational procedures.
  • Conducts regular inspections of guest rooms, public areas, equipment, and housekeeping facilities to maintain quality, safety, and maintenance standards.
  • Manages inventories, supplies, staffing schedules, and departmental resources to support efficient operations and cost control.
  • Handles guest concerns, coordinate with other departments, and ensure prompt resolution of operational issues to enhance guest satisfaction and service excellence.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in Hospitality Management, Hotel and Restaurant Management, Tourism, or a related field.
  • Minimum of 3–5 years of supervisory or management experience in Housekeeping within a 5-star hotel environment.
  • Strong knowledge of housekeeping operations, cleaning standards, inventory control, and hotel quality assurance procedures.
  • Proven leadership skills with the ability to supervise, train, motivate, and develop housekeeping teams.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ills with a strong focus on guest satisfaction and service excellence.
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office applications and hotel property management systems.
  • Flexible to work rotating shifts, weekends, and holidays as required by hotel operations.
